#66c6e5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#66c6e5 is composed of 40% red, 77.6%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.5% cyan, 13.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 194.6 degrees, a saturation of 70.9% and a lightness of 64.9%. #66c6e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#008dcb.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#66c6e5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c0f is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#66c6e5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a6a7 is the less saturated color, while #51d1fa is the most saturated one.
